US Department Of Justice: Alleged Mastermind Of Global Cybercrime Campaigns Extradited To The United States To Face Charges
Earlier today, an indictment was unsealed in a Brooklyn, New York federal court charging Ercan Findikoglu, a Turkish citizen also known as “Segate,” with organizing three worldwide cyberattacks that inflicted $55 million in losses on the global financial system in a matter of hours. The defendant’s organization used sophisticated intrusion techniques to hack into the systems of global financial institutions, steal prepaid debit card data and eliminate withdrawal limits. The stolen card data was then disseminated worldwide and used in making fraudulent ATM withdrawals on a massive scale across the globe. The charges announced today follow charges previously brought against other members of the organization, including members of a New York City cell charged in May 2013 in connection with their roles in two of the attacks. The defendant is scheduled to be arraigned at 11 a.m. today before U.S. Magistrate Judge Lois Bloom at the U.S. Courthouse, 225 Cadman Plaza East, Brooklyn, New York.

Office Of Financial Research Update: Assessment Of Threats To Financial Stability
The OFR released today an update to its assessment of threats to financial stability, concluding that overall risks to financial stability remain moderate. This assessment was informed by updates to the OFR's Financial Stability Monitor and the monitor’s underlying data. The monitor is a tool the OFR developed to display a high-level summary of five areas of risk. By looking at vulnerabilities across the financial system, the monitor can help identify potential threats in the financial system wherever they arise.

Platts: Continental Power Plummeted In May As German Renewables Dominated - Natural Gas Prices Weakened But Dutch Quota Offered Support
German day-ahead electricity prices averaged €25.30 per megawatt hour (MWh) in May, their lowest monthly average in 12 years as wind, solar and hydro combined to crash the prompt market, according to data released by Platts, a leading global provider of energy, petrochemicals, metals and agriculture information.

EBA Issues Amended Technical Standards On Reporting Of Liquidity Coverage Ratio
The European Banking Authority (EBA) published today its updated Implementing Technical Standards (ITS) on supervisory reporting of liquidity coverage ratio (LCR) for EU credit institutions. The ITS include templates and instructions to update the LCR reporting framework following the Commission's adoption of the Delegated Act on the liquidity coverage requirement on 10 October 2014. As part of the EU Single Rulebook in the banking sector, these standards aim at harmonising reporting of the LCR across the EU by providing credit institutions with uniform templates and instructions.

CFTC Charges Illinois Resident Nick A. Wurl And His Company Ludiera Capital LLC With Fraud And Misappropriation In $9 Million Scheme - Defendants Allegedly Defrauded At Least 46 Participants In An Investment Pool - Wurl Was Charged With Wire Fraud In A Related Criminal Action
The U.S. Commodity Futures Trading Commission (CFTC) filed a federal enforcement action in the U.S. District Court for the Northern District of Illinois against Defendants Nick A. Wurl and his company Ludiera Capital LLC, both of Chicago, Illinois, charging them with fraud, misappropriation, and the issuance of false statements in connection with an investment pool they operated that traded commodity futures contracts and options on futures contracts. According to the CFTC Complaint, “In reality, the pool was little more than a shell company used to defraud pool participants and enrich Defendants at their expense.”

Nasdaq Migrates Disaster Recovery To Equinix's Chicago Data Center - Utilizes Best-In-Class Technology To Offer A Cost-Effective And Secure Facility
Nasdaq (Nasdaq:NDAQ) and Global Access Services, the exchange group's market solutions provider for the financial services community, and Equinix, the global interconnection and data center company, today announced that Nasdaq is moving its Disaster Recovery (DR) site for the US equities and options markets in a phased approach from Ashburn, Virginia to Chicago, Illinois beginning in August 2015. The new DR will be located in the Nasdaq Point of Presence (Nasdaq POP) within the Equinix Chicago data center (CH4) located in 350 E. Cermak on the 8th floor. The recently launched Nasdaq POP in Chicago, along with the Nasdaq POP in Equinix's Secaucus, New Jersey campus, allows customers to connect directly to any of the Nasdaq market systems from remote financial data centers.
